Spiritbox just keep winning, as the band are celebrating a watershed milestone.
In reminiscing about the release of the band's "Hurt You," the band's independent label Pale Chord Music relayed a story about the band's release schedule that ended up being serendipitous:
A fun story - Hurt You was going to be the first single off Eternal Blue, we had a video set to go and the night before Mike called me and said "I think we need to shift to Circle With Me". I could not disagree, also a very good song. So in 24 hours notice we shifted gears and… https://t.co/yFdtYYmgwg

Once this is properly certified by the Recording Industry Association of America (RIAA), this would be the band's first such certification. For an independent band to notch something this big is not a small feat, especially in this streaming age. Remember that 1,500 streams is one equivalent unit in terms of sales, and at time of publication the song sits at over 100 million streams on Spotify alone.
Add to this the band's two Grammy nominations and various chart successes domestic and abroad, and a band that isn't quite a decade into their run has become a runaway success.
